In real life, its Ballyglunin, Co. Galway......my mother's homeplace is a 5 min walk down the road in Crumlin, a village in Ballyglunin. The station is between Athenry and Tuam on a now sadly closed railway line. The track embankment runs along the front of our land. It's about a 30 minute drive from Galway City, and the station is still there in all its glory.
